aboutsummaryrefslogtreecommitdiff
path: root/www/h2o
diff options
context:
space:
mode:
authorKurt Jaeger <pi@FreeBSD.org>2015-07-28 11:21:25 +0000
committerKurt Jaeger <pi@FreeBSD.org>2015-07-28 11:21:25 +0000
commit04336d90e1f1d63e757d322d1e3efc333d4f0814 (patch)
tree6c1642bc8b4f22d939ebd7133c85b6cf639ea5d2 /www/h2o
parent4de8ee56a45e835e227c127a4678dc6cdcae685f (diff)
downloadports-04336d90e1f1d63e757d322d1e3efc333d4f0814.tar.gz
ports-04336d90e1f1d63e757d322d1e3efc333d4f0814.zip
Notes
Diffstat (limited to 'www/h2o')
-rw-r--r--www/h2o/Makefile5
-rw-r--r--www/h2o/distinfo4
-rw-r--r--www/h2o/files/patch-CMakeLists.txt27
-rw-r--r--www/h2o/pkg-plist3
4 files changed, 34 insertions, 5 deletions
diff --git a/www/h2o/Makefile b/www/h2o/Makefile
index a4eb878e9950..77e5a47b6a77 100644
--- a/www/h2o/Makefile
+++ b/www/h2o/Makefile
@@ -2,8 +2,7 @@
# $FreeBSD$
PORTNAME= h2o
-PORTVERSION= 1.2.0
-PORTREVISION= 1
+PORTVERSION= 1.4.2
DISTVERSIONPREFIX= v
CATEGORIES= www
@@ -44,7 +43,7 @@ USE_RC_SUBR= ${PORTNAME}
BROKEN= fails to compile on 8.x
.endif
-CMAKE_ARGS+= -DWITH_BUNDLED_SSL=OFF
+CMAKE_ARGS+= -DWITH_BUNDLED_SSL=OFF -DEXTRA_LIBRARIES=OFF
USE_OPENSSL_PORT= yes
post-install:
diff --git a/www/h2o/distinfo b/www/h2o/distinfo
index 43658842af9b..1bef3f92adf6 100644
--- a/www/h2o/distinfo
+++ b/www/h2o/distinfo
@@ -1,2 +1,2 @@
-SHA256 (h2o-h2o-v1.2.0_GH0.tar.gz) = 09aacd84ea0a53eaffdc8e0c2a2cf1108bea5db81d5859a136221fd67f07833f
-SIZE (h2o-h2o-v1.2.0_GH0.tar.gz) = 4155709
+SHA256 (h2o-h2o-v1.4.2_GH0.tar.gz) = 3024e6a8b704d119570551db2cbca701cb6c2fa7126336239044674ee02ea09c
+SIZE (h2o-h2o-v1.4.2_GH0.tar.gz) = 4632490
diff --git a/www/h2o/files/patch-CMakeLists.txt b/www/h2o/files/patch-CMakeLists.txt
new file mode 100644
index 000000000000..7a0d6e7ae78d
--- /dev/null
+++ b/www/h2o/files/patch-CMakeLists.txt
@@ -0,0 +1,27 @@
+--- CMakeLists.txt.orig 2015-07-22 11:57:16 UTC
++++ CMakeLists.txt
+@@ -344,14 +344,12 @@ ENDIF (WITH_BUNDLED_SSL)
+ TARGET_LINK_LIBRARIES(h2o ${EXTRA_LIBRARIES})
+
+ INSTALL(TARGETS h2o
+- RUNTIME DESTINATION bin
+- LIBRARY DESTINATION lib)
++ RUNTIME DESTINATION bin)
+
+ ADD_EXECUTABLE(setuidgid src/setuidgid.c)
+ INSTALL(TARGETS setuidgid RUNTIME DESTINATION share/h2o)
+
+-INSTALL(DIRECTORY include/ DESTINATION include FILES_MATCHING PATTERN "*.h")
+-INSTALL(TARGETS libh2o-evloop DESTINATION lib)
++INSTALL(DIRECTORY include/ DESTINATION include FILES_MATCHING PATTERN "*.h" EXCLUDE PATTERN "h2o" EXCLUDE PATTERN "h2o/socket")
+ # only install libh2o if libuv is found
+ IF (LIBUV_FOUND)
+ INSTALL(TARGETS libh2o DESTINATION lib)
+@@ -360,7 +358,6 @@ ELSE (LIBUV_FOUND)
+ ENDIF (LIBUV_FOUND)
+
+ INSTALL(PROGRAMS share/h2o/annotate-backtrace-symbols share/h2o/fetch-ocsp-response share/h2o/kill-on-close share/h2o/start_server DESTINATION share/h2o)
+-INSTALL(DIRECTORY doc/ DESTINATION share/doc/h2o PATTERN "Makefile" EXCLUDE PATTERN "README.md" EXCLUDE)
+
+ # tests
+ ADD_EXECUTABLE(t-00unit-evloop.t ${UNIT_TEST_SOURCE_FILES})
diff --git a/www/h2o/pkg-plist b/www/h2o/pkg-plist
index f8f6bd1e4f73..bd2c683d05cf 100644
--- a/www/h2o/pkg-plist
+++ b/www/h2o/pkg-plist
@@ -1,6 +1,9 @@
bin/h2o
+share/h2o/annotate-backtrace-symbols
share/h2o/fetch-ocsp-response
+share/h2o/kill-on-close
share/h2o/start_server
+%%DATADIR%%/setuidgid
@dir(%%H2O_USER%%,%%H2O_GROUP%%,0750) %%H2O_LOGDIR%%
@dir(%%H2O_USER%%,%%H2O_GROUP%%,0750) %%H2O_PIDDIR%%
@sample %%ETCDIR%%/h2o.conf.sample